What each one is

Gymnasium

RL environment API · MIT

Gymnasium is the maintained successor to OpenAI Gym: one API that every RL algorithm and environment speaks.

  • The interface the whole RL ecosystem implements
  • Dozens of environments included
  • Actively maintained, unlike the original Gym

PX4

Drone autopilot · BSD-3-Clause

PX4 is the flight control stack used across research and industry, with a clean architecture and a strong simulation story.

  • Modular architecture, easy to extend
  • Excellent simulation and testing tooling
  • Strong industrial adoption
